RTX 5070 vs RTX 3080 Ti: Gaming Performance Comparison in 1080p Ultra

In gaming, the RTX 5070 delivers approximately +25% higher frame rates compared to the RTX 3080 Ti in 1080p Ultra (both featuring 12GB VRAM). For budget-conscious buyers, the RTX 5070 currently offers +9.3% better value, available at a $74.60 price difference.

RTX 5070 Advantages

Up to 25% faster in gaming benchmarks on average – 121 vs 96 FPS

Up to 9.3% better value for money – $4.86 vs $5.30/FPS

Is newer – 2025-03-05 vs 2021-06-03

Consumes up to 29% less energy – 250W vs 350W

RTX 3080 Ti Advantages

Costs only 87% of the price – $511 vs $586 (13% cheaper)

General Explanation of Benchmark Percentages

When you see two FPS numbers, there are two common but different ways to show the difference:

"X% of the performance"

This compares the slower card to the faster card.

Formula: (RTX 3080 Ti FPS ÷ RTX 5070 FPS) × 100
Example: (96.4 ÷ 120.7) × 100 = 80%
"X% faster"

This shows how much more the faster card performs compared to the slower one.

Formula: ((RTX 5070 FPS - RTX 3080 Ti FPS) ÷ RTX 3080 Ti FPS) × 100
Example: ((120.7 - 96.4) ÷ 96.4) × 100 = 25%
Why Someone Might Get Confused:

You naturally think: "If RTX 3080 Ti is only 80% as fast, then RTX 5070 should be 20% faster" — but that's incorrect.

The "25% faster" is measured against the slower card, not against the faster one. So both numbers (80% of and 25% faster) are mathematically correct at the same time.
